Go: Kimi K3 usage unexpectedly consumed shared monthly quota after model limits appeared separate in the usage UI/docs
I used Kimi K3 believing its displayed usage allowance was separate from the other Go models. I later realized that the usage was actually deducted from the same shared Go monthly quota, which caused approximately 20% of my monthly allowance to be consumed unexpectedly.
The current presentation of per-model usage limits made this behavior unclear to me.
Could you please clarify whether this is the intended quota accounting behavior? If so, it may be helpful to make the shared nature of the quota more explicit in the UI/documentation.
